国产消息中间件替换是什么?指的是什么样的技术与应用?

在当今软件开发和企业信息化进程中,*消息中间件*(Message Oriented Middleware, MOM)逐渐成为了系统间信息交互的重要纽带。随着云计算、大数据、物联网等新兴技术的快速发展,企业对高效、安全、灵活的消息传递解决方案的需求愈加迫切。然而,国际产品虽然功能强大,但在一些行业应用

国产消息中间件替换技术与应用

软件开发和企业信息化进程中,*消息中间件*(Message Oriented Middleware, MOM)逐渐成为了系统间信息交互的重要纽带。随着云计算、大数据、物联网等新兴技术的快速发展,企业对高效、安全、灵活的消息传递解决方案的需求愈加迫切。然而,国际产品虽然功能强大,但在一些行业应用中面临着成本、性能、合规和安全等问题,这使得越来越多的企业开始关注和采用国产消息中间件。您可能会问,国产消息中间件替换到底指的是什么?而它所关联的技术与应用又是怎样的?本文将详细解析这一话题,帮助您更好地理解国产消息中间件的优势、核心功能及其在实际应用中的价值。

国产消息中间件的兴起,得益于国家对信息技术产业的支持,以及市场对高性价比、可控性解决方案的需求。不少企业在转型过程中选择了国产消息中间件,以期能够迅速适应市场变化,降低运营成本,同时提升整体的信息化水平。国产消息中间件不仅在性能上足以满足企业日常需求,更在安全性和稳定性上经过改善,符合多种行业标准。此外,这些国产产品还具备诸多优势,比如定制化服务、专业技术支持和生态环境建设等。通过深度分析国产消息中间件的功能及应用场景,我们可以发现其在零售、电商、金融、医疗等行业中的广泛运用。

在接下来的内容中,我们将重点围绕国产消息中间件的技术特点和应用案例,位于不同环境下的最佳实践展开探讨,以帮助企业和开发者更有效地选择和使用国产消息中间件,最终推动企业的数字化转型与业务发展的成功。无论是希望提升系统间的消息传递效率,还是需要确保信息交互的安全性和可靠性,国产消息中间件都值得您深入了解与实践。

国产消息中间件的技术特征

国产消息中间件,主要致力于实现应用系统之间的异步消息传递,为企业提供了可靠的、高效的通信机制。其技术特征主要包括以下几个方面:

1. 高性能架构:
国产消息中间件采用分布式架构,能够有效支持高并发的消息传递。与传统的单体架构相比,分布式架构提供了更高的可扩展性,确保了在高负载情况下依然能够保持稳定的性能。

2. 消息持久化功能:
在商业活动中,确保消息不丢失至关重要。国产消息中间件通常支持对消息的持久化存储,保证即使在系统发生故障时,未处理的消息也能被安全保存,并在恢复后继续消费。

3. 多种协议支持:
常见的消息传输协议如JMS、AMQP、MQTT等,在国产消息中间件中都有很好的支持。这使得不同系统之间的接入变得更加灵活,使开发者可以根据实际需求选择合适的协议进行集成。

4. 安全性措施:
国产消息中间件在设计时对安全性高度重视,采用多层安全机制(如身份认证、权限控制和数据加密等),确保消息传输过程中的数据安全性和可靠性。

5. 简易管理与监控:
现代的国产消息中间件提供友好的管理界面和监控功能,通过可视化的方式,运维人员可以实时了解系统状态,快速响应潜在问题。

6. 灵活的消息路由和转发机制:
高效的消息路由机制使得消息能够智能、灵活地转发到相应的消费者,提高了消息处理的灵活性和响应速度。

以上特征的结合,使得国产消息中间件不仅能够满足大规模企业的需求,还适用于各种类型和规模的业务场景。

国产消息中间件的应用场景

在多个行业中,国产消息中间件凭借其卓越性能和灵活性得到了广泛应用。以下是几个典型的应用场景:

1. 零售业:
在零售业,业务系统之间需要频繁进行数据交换,特别是在在线交易、库存管理和用户行为分析中,消息中间件能够有效保证各个系统之间的联通。例如,通过消息中间件,类似电商系统可以实时更新库存状态,而后端系统可以根据销售情况调整采购策略,从而提高整体运营效率。

2. 金融行业:
金融服务对信息传递的安全性和及时性要求极高。国产消息中间件能够支持复杂的金融交易场景,例如:交易申请、风险预警、资金监控等多个环节的数据协同,确保交易的高效安全。

3. 智慧医疗:
医疗行业需要及时共享数据以支持决策和诊断。引入消息中间件后,可以实现医院各系统的无缝对接,比如病历、检查结果和医嘱等数据实时传送,提高了医疗服务的响应速度和患者满意度。

4. 物联网应用:
在物联网场景中,大量设备与后台系统的消息交互需要高效、稳定的支持。国产消息中间件能够应对大规模设备的接入,在设备管理与数据采集中的作用不可小视。

5. 企业内部系统整合:
许多企业拥有多个独立的应用系统,如财务系统、HR系统等,国产消息中间件可以在这些系统间实现高效的消息转发和数据整合,消除了信息孤岛,提高了企业的内部沟通效率。

通过上述的应用案例可以看出,国产消息中间件在不同的业务场景中都展现出了强大的潜力。不仅提升了企业信息流通的效率,更在一定程度上推动了行业的发展和创新。

如何选择合适的国产消息中间件

在众多国产消息中间件产品中,企业如何选择最适合自己的呢?以下是几个关键考虑因素:

1. 性能需求:
先评估自身业务对消息传递的性能需求,选择能够提供高并发处理、低延迟响应的产品。性能指标如吞吐量、延迟时间等应在比较中给予重点关注。

2. 技术支持与稳定性:
选择线下或云服务时,要考虑产品的稳定性及其提供的技术支持能力。了解厂商的售后服务与响应机制,对保障系统运行至关重要。

3. 可扩展性:
选择支持动态扩展的消息中间件,以便于将来业务增长时能够方便地增加资源和调整架构。

4. 安全性:
消息中间件普遍处理敏感数据,因此,确保选用产品符合行业合规性要求并具备安全能力,如数据加密、访问控制等,将有助于降低潜在风险。

5. 易用性与集成能力:
确保所选产品提供简单易用的管理界面和良好的集成能力,避免在部署和运维中浪费过多资源。

通过对上述因素的对比和各项功能的评估,企业能够更清晰地选择适合自身需求的国产消息中间件,为企业数字化转型提供强有力的支撑。

FAQ (常见问题解答)

Q1: 国产消息中间件的功能有哪些?

国产消息中间件具备多种功能,主要包括以下几个方面:

– 消息传递:
作为核心功能,支持异步消息传递,提升系统间通信的效率与可靠性。

– 消息交换模式:
提供点对点和发布/订阅两种消息交换模型,以适应不同的业务需求。

– 消息路由:
动态的消息路由机制能够智能选择消息的消费端,提高了消息的处理速度。

– 数据持久化:
重要消息在传递过程中可进行持久化处理,确保消息的可靠性即使在意外情况下也能追回。

– 事务支持:
提供事务消息功能,确保多步骤过程中消息的一致性和完备性。

– 管理与监控:
提供用户友好的管理界面,支持实时监控系统状态、消息流转情况以及性能指标。

– 安全机制:
具有多重安全性设计,包括身份认证和数据加密等,确保信息传输的安全性。

通过这些功能,国产消息中间件不仅能够及时有效地处理信息,还能够在复杂的业务场景中提供极高的灵活性和可靠性。

Q2: 采用国产消息中间件有哪些优势?

引入国产消息中间件具有以下显著优势:

– 成本效益:
国产产品通常在价格上比国际品牌更具竞争力,企业可以以较低的投入获得相近的性能与功能,降低运营成本。

– 服务与支持:
企业能够获得本地化的支持与服务,快速响应需求与问题解决,减少维护成本。

– 符合行业规范:
国产消息中间件经过定制开发,更贴合国家行业标准与政策要求,合规性更有保障。

– 可定制化:
厂商往往可以提供定制化的解决方案,帮助企业实现特定的业务需求,提升产品的适用性。

– 信息安全:
在数据安全愈加受到关注的今日,国产消息中间件通过本土设计研发,更加专注于本地市场的安全需求,有助于提高聊天室域外安全和隐私保护。

– 社区与生态圈支持:
随着国产软件生态圈的发展,很多国产消息中间件有强大的社区支持和丰富的插件生态,有助于推动其应用发展与技术迭代。

因此,选择国产消息中间件不仅可以优化企业的成本结构,还可以有效提升系统的安全性和可靠性,助力企业的长远发展。

Q3: 如何部署国产消息中间件?

部署国产消息中间件通常分为以下几个步骤:

– 环境准备:
需要准备相应的硬件和网络环境,确保系统资源足够满足所需的性能要求。

– 选择部署模式:
可以选择本地部署或云端部署,根据企业自身条件和长远规划进行决策。

– 安装与配置:
根据厂商提供的文档完成软件的安装与基本配置。需要特别注意环境变量、数据库连接等关键参数设置。

– 性能调优:
进行初步的性能测试,并依据测试结果对系统进行调优。在这一阶段,需要关注吞吐量、消息延迟和系统负载等指标。

– 功能测试与验证:
在完成基本部署后,进行功能测试,确保消息传递的可靠性,并验证与其他系统的集成效果。

– 监控系统上线:
将监控机制整合,随时监控系统的性能和状态,确保部署后系统运行的安全与高效。

通过以上步骤,企业能够有效地将国产消息中间件部署到自身的业务环境中,保证在各类业务活动中的有效运作。

结尾

国产消息中间件作为信息化建设的重要组成部分,其技术进步与价值潜力已得到广泛认可。通过选择合适的产品并加以合理部署,企业能够在激烈的市场竞争中占据优势,降低运营成本,提升信息化水平并确保信息安全。从零售、金融到医疗、物联网等行业的实际应用来看,国产消息中间件已经为行业发展带来了新的机遇与挑战。

在信息技术高速发展的今天,企业应持续关注国产消息中间件的创新与进步,积极探索其在不同业务场景中的价值实现。通过深入理解与实践,企业不仅能够提升自身的技术能力,更能够实现数字化转型的成功,推动业务的长远发展。

在未来的市场环境中,拥抱国产消息中间件,将是每个企业提升竞争力、实现可持续发展的必经之路。通过科学合理的技术选择及应用决策,将有助于在市场变革中立于不败之地,为企业再创辉煌。

本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

(0)
CerfCerf
上一篇 2026年1月12日 上午8:01
下一篇 2026年1月12日 上午8:01

相关推荐

  • 政务中间件是做什么的?如何解读它在政务服务中的角色?

    在现代信息化建设中,政务服务的效率和质量日益受到了公众的关注。伴随着数字政府的快速发展,传统的政府职能逐渐向更加智能化和信息化的方向转型。在这个背景下,政务中间件作为一个重要的技术支撑平台,逐渐走入了大众的视野。它不仅在各种政务应用系统中扮演着关键角色,更是促进了各部门之间的信息共享与协作,提高了

    2025年12月2日
  • 轻量级中间件指的是什么?应该怎么解释其在现代应用中的作用?

    在现代应用程序的开发与部署中,轻量级中间件作为一种关键组件,其地位逐渐提升。随着科技的发展,可以说轻量级中间件不仅关注于降低资源占用,还强调了灵活性与高效性。这种软件架构常常位于操作系统和应用程序之间,负责简化数据交换、提高系统的互操作性以及提供某种服务支持。无论是微服务架构的发展,还是云计算的普

    2025年12月2日
  • 中间件厂商是什么样的公司?如何解读中间件厂商的业务模式?

    中间件厂商的角色提到中间件厂商,首先需要了解中间件本身的概念。中间件是一种软件技术,它为不同的应用程序提供了必要的通用服务和功能,以便它们能够彼此通信和协作。对于企业管理各种软件,包括数据管理、应用程序管理和多种设备交互等,中间件扮演着不可或缺的角色。中间件厂商不仅提供这些中间软件的开发,还负责维护

    2026年1月12日
  • Istio有什么含义?如何解读Istio的架构和功能?

    在当今数字化转型的大背景下,微服务架构正逐渐成为企业构建高可用性和可扩展性应用的优选方案。然而,微服务的优势虽然明显,但实际上也伴随着许多挑战。为了有效地管理不同微服务之间的通信和安全,Istio作为一种开源的服务网格技术应运而生。Istio不仅提供了强大的流量管理功能,还注重可观测性和安全性,为

    2025年12月2日
  • SOA中间件指的是什么?有什么含义在企业架构中?

    在当今快速发展的数字时代,企业面临的技术与市场挑战日益复杂。为了顺应这种变化,许多企业开始选用各种现代架构设计来提高自身的灵活性和适应性。其中,SOA中间件作为一种关键的技术,已成为构建当代企业架构的重要组成部分。SOA,即服务导向架构(Service-Oriented Architecture)

    2025年12月2日
  • NoSQL数据库中间件代表什么?如何解读它的应用场景?

    在当今信息技术迅速发展的时代,企业数据的处理方式与存储需求发生了翻天覆地的变化。随着数据量的急剧增加,传统的关系型数据库在处理高并发、海量数据时的能力显得捉襟见肘。因此,NoSQL数据库应运而生,为解决这一难题提供了新的思路与方法。而在这一背景下,NoSQL数据库中间件逐渐成为数据处理与存储的关键

    2025年12月2日
  • soa中间件表示什么?如何解读soa中间件在企业应用中的重要性?

    在当今数字化和信息化的时代,企业面临着不断增长的业务需求和复杂的技术环境。因此,企业亟需开发出灵活、高效的应用系统,以应对快速变化的市场和日益挑剔的客户需求。在这个背景下,**服务导向架构(SOA)**和**中间件**的结合成为一种解决方案,为企业提供了一种灵活的IT架构,帮助其更高效地处理和整合各

    2026年1月12日
  • 中间件排名有什么含义?中间件排名如何影响开发者的选择?

    在现代软件开发过程中,中间件作为连接不同应用程序、服务和系统层的桥梁,发挥着不可或缺的作用。它通过在不同的操作系统和网络之间提供通用的接口和数据传输机制,简化了开发者的工作,提高了软件的可扩展性和维护性。中间件排名作为衡量不同中间件解决方案在市场上的表现和受欢迎程度的指标,已经成为开发者在做出技术选

    2026年1月12日
  • Redis作为中间件表示什么?有什么特点在应用开发中需要注意?

    Redis 是一个高性能的键值存储数据库,被广泛应用于现代应用开发中,尤其是在需要快速读取和写入数据的情况下。作为一种中间件,Redis 提供了一个强大而灵活的解决方案,可以处理各种数据结构,如字符串、哈希、列表、集合等。它不仅能在多种应用场景中提供高效的数据存取,还以其独特的特点赢得了开发者和企

    2025年12月2日
  • 软件中间件技术是什么?怎么理解软件中间件技术的应用与价值?

    开篇介绍在现代软件开发中,随着业务需求的不断变化与技术的快速演进,**软件中间件技术** 变得愈加重要。它不仅是各种应用系统之间的桥梁,还提供了数据管理、系统集成以及多种服务的支撑。软件中间件本质上是一层位于操作系统和用户应用程序之间的软件,它帮助建立网络中不同应用程序之间的通信,使得这些应用可以高

    2026年1月12日

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注